On Thursday the 14th of March, we had a whole-school Celí. We decided to focus on the Dance Strand in PE and take up a Celí as an initiative for St Patrick’s Day, Seachtain na Gaeilge and Folk Dance. This event was organised by Miss Fitzgerald and Ms Buggie who had very interested children to teach. All of the children wore green in celebration of the event! The Infants danced to ‘The Stack of Barley’ while 1st to 6th Class danced the ‘Walls of Limerick’ and the ‘Siege of Ennis’. Each class performed a party piece along with this event.
Infants: We sang ‘I am a little leprechaun’.
1st and 2nd Class: We recited a poem ‘Lá Fhéile Pádraig’ and sang ‘Bábín Siorc’
3rd and 4th Class: We played the tin whistle.
5th and 6th Class: We acted out the play ‘Toy Story’ as Gaeilge.
